To keep the accuracy of a governor high when an electronic governor is in operation by letting the input part for a mechanical governor of a fuel quantity adjusting part be so constituted as to be released from the output part of the mechanical governor when the electronic governor controlling the fuel quantity adjusting part is in operation.
A fuel feed device is equipped with an electronic governor 1 which compares output signals from a revolution number setting means 15 and an actual revolution number detecting means 16 with each other by a controller 13, and moves a fuel quantity adjusting part 3 so as to be adjusted in quantity by an electromagnetic solenoid 10 based on its deviation found. And the fuel feed device is also equipped with a mechanical governor 2 which has the fuel quantity adjusting part 3 linked with a governor spring force generating device 19 by way of a governor force inputting lever 25. And when the electronic governor 1 is in operation, it is so constituted that the input part for the mechanical governor of the fuel quantity adjusting part 3 is released from the output part 5 of the mechanical governor 2, and an input part 6 for the electronic governor is so designed as to be brought into contact with the output part 7 of the electronic governor 1 with pressure by the energizing force of an energizing spring 8.
